What's ahead for top trade banks?

Article Abstract:

Technological changes, emerging markets crisis and mega-mergers are prompting financial institutions, specifically trading banks, to adapt themselves to the new challenges. Trade banks are expected to be defined by its ability to offer an integrated superior offerig of service, technology, product and global market knowledge rather than its balance sheet and deals done. Financial institutions are also expected to provide products using a web-enabled delivery portal.
